Odd–Even Effect on the Spin-Crossover Temperature
in Iron(II) Complex Series Involving an Alkylated or Acyloxylated
Tripodal Ligand
Posted on 2020-07-09 - 19:06
In the context of
magneto-structural study, a relatively short
alkyl group was introduced to anionic spin-crossover (SCO) building
blocks based on [Fe(py3CR)(NCS)3]−, where py3CR stands for tris(2-pyridyl)methyl derivatives.
The linear alkyl and acyloxyl derivatives of Me4N[Fe(py3CR)(NCS)3] with R = CnH2n+1 (n = 1–7)
and CnH2n+1CO2 (n = 1–6) were synthesized,
and the magnetic study revealed that all the compounds investigated
here exhibited SCO. The SCO temperature (T1/2) varied in 289–338 K for the alkylated compounds, and those
of the acyloxylated ones were lower with a narrower variation width
(T1/2 = 216–226 K). The crystal
structures of the former with n = 3, 4, and 5 and
the latter with n = 1, 4, 5, and 6 were determined,
and various molecular arrangements were characterized. There is no
structural evidence for a molecular fastener effect. The plots on T1/2 against n displayed a pronounced
odd–even effect; the SCO temperatures of the homologues with
even n are relatively higher than those of the homologues
with odd n. The odd–even effect on T1/2 may be related with the entropy difference
across the SCO, rather than crystal field modification or intermolecular
interaction. The present work will help molecular design to fine-tune T1/2 by means of simple chemical modification
like alkylation and acyloxylation.
